Least Green Companies List Topped By Energy, Agriculture And Investment Firms (PHOTOS)

The Least Green Companies In The U.S.

As part of this year's Green Rankings, Newsweek has compiled a list of the least green companies in the U.S.

Many of the companies on the list are in the energy, utilities and agricultural sectors. According to The Daily Beast, these firms aren't in the cleanest industries, but they also "aren’t doing as much as their competitors to reduce their footprints and be transparent about their efforts."

Several companies at the top of the list are in the finance industry. Their inclusion on the list is due to their "investment portfolios [that] include companies that have environmentally damaging activities, such as coal mining or gas drilling."
